[edit] Biography

Born on November 22, 1945 in Clifton Forge, Virginia, Denny Riddleberger (Dennis Michael Riddleberger) played for the Washington Senators and Cleveland Indians over the course of his 3 year career. Riddleberger broke into the bigs on September 15, 1970 with the Washington Senators, and put up a 3.23 ERA in 69.2 innings pitched in 1971, his rookie year.

[edit] Transactions

  • Signed as a non-drafted free agent by Pittsburgh Pirates (1967).
  • Traded by Pittsburgh Pirates with cash to Washington Senators in exchange for George Brunet (August 31, 1970).
  • Traded by Texas Rangers with Del Unser, Terry Ley and Gary Jones to Cleveland Indians in exchange for Roy Foster, Ken Suarez, Mike Paul and Rich Hand (December 2, 1971).
